Exploratory Research; Architectural Research Methods; Urban Design Framework; Vibe- Space DesignAbstract
The exploratory research in architecture deals with the three central dimensions of space quality: horizontal, vertical, and aerial components. Any internal and external functions of a unique end-user group in this research focus on the universal design. In any aspect of the age group, there are factors to consider where human sensorial is enhanced to experience the richness of flooring, walling, and roofing. Regardless of its natural looks and non-charming character, the locality of the space has a substantial influence. This research was conducted with three significant objectives: Firstly, to explore the current research methods from the current educational trend approach; secondly, to identify the best current trend approach. The third objective is to determine the best approach towards vibe-space design. In terms of methodology, this article employed document analysis, on-site analysis, precedent study and reflective analysis. The vibe-space design is supposedly validated using the best trend approach. Functionally mixed-use and living and amenity settings with personal space are the expected quality by universal end users. This high expectation of enhancement required extra detail regarding architectural methods in enhancing a high-quality Malaysian lifestyle for multi-ethnic aesthetics and economic balance. Therefore, this paper will share explorative research on the best methods to discover the vibe-space design and eternal ambience.
